Output 84ddd573893b8eb0c8fb1b524072834828ac8a7eafa19ac7c81ed2244123c3b9:0

value
11498622
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a4979cea8cce60705f02e307158577b52a8112c OP_EQUAL
address
371D8rkpc1BRYX3B4wqGW6VcJ23KjBh2mP
transaction
84ddd573893b8eb0c8fb1b524072834828ac8a7eafa19ac7c81ed2244123c3b9
spent
true